Police investigate after a 51-year-old man was shot in the face inside a store in North Philadelphia. NORTH PHILADELPHIA - A 51-year-old man is lucky to be alive after sustaining a point-blank gunshot wound to the face, according to Philadelphia police officials.Authorities said, officers on patrol heard gunshots from inside a store on the 3000 block of 22nd Street Wednesday, just after 8:30 p.m.The officers arrived to find a man bleeding from the face and another man running from the location.
The officers gave chase on foot, catching the man, after about two blocks.The victim was driven by a private vehicle to Temple University Hospital, Philadelphia Police Chief Inspector Small said, after sustaining a gunshot wound to the chin.
